Sonya Dakar's Flash Facial Provides an At-Home Skin Extraction in Seconds

The Flash Facial serum by Sonya Dakar provides consumers with the ability to achieve the results of an at-home skin extraction without having to visit a specialist or a spa. The elixir provides a gel that is comprised of lactic acid that changes the skin's appearance, texture and hydration in under a minute. The quick process allows consumers to emulate the effects of an hour-long facial in a fraction of the time.

The serum contains a base of hylasome, reveratol and lactic acid that provides a micro exfoliation to the skin without a need for scrubbing beads or a rubbing action on the skin. Instead the product breaks down skin cells naturally to leave behind fresh and more youthful skin that is soft to the touch and moisturized.
